Powertrain Design and Engine Performance

The 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port is powered by the Mitsubishi MIVEC engine technology, providing two distinct four-cylinder options. The standard configuration is a 2.0-liter MIVEC engine constructed with cast aluminum. It produces 148 horsepower at 6,000 rpm and 145 pound-feet of torque at 4,200 rpm, delivering responsive acceleration and efficiency for city and highway driving.

For drivers who prefer more power, the SEL trim introduces a 2.4-liter MIVEC four-cylinder engine. This larger displacement option generates 168 horsepower along with 167 pound-feet of torque, offering a higher output that provides greater capability during passing, climbing, or heavier load conditions.

Power is managed through a seven-step Sportronic continuously variable transmission. Engineers optimized the CVT with refined shift patterns and reduced hydraulic friction for smoother transitions and improved fuel efficiency.

All-Wheel Control Capability

Every 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port is equipped with the electronically controlled All-Wheel Control system from Mitsubishi as standard. This all-wheel-drive technology continuously adjusts power distribution to maximize traction and stability across different road surfaces. It enhances handling during inclement weather or on unpaved terrain, making the system versatile for both routine and adventurous use.

The AWC system is engineered with a compact design that incorporates low-viscosity transfer case oil. This reduces internal friction, improving efficiency without sacrificing durability. Its responsiveness and stability under varied conditions contribute to a more confident driving experience.

Trail Edition Features

The 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port introduces the Trail Edition, a trim developed for drivers who frequently use their vehicle for outdoor exploration. This edition incorporates protective and functional design elements, including black hood graphics, specialized Trail front and rear accents, black fender moldings, black tailgate trim, and durable mud flaps. Additional touches such as inner door handle protectors and all-weather floor mats improve resilience during rugged use.

Owners can also expand the Trail Edition’s utility with genuine Mitsubishi accessories. Options such as roof baskets and bike racks increase carrying capacity, allowing drivers to transport recreational equipment with ease. This trim reinforces the vehicle’s adaptability for outdoor-oriented lifestyles while maintaining the same structural strengths of the overall 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port lineup.

Structural Safety and Impact Protection

Occupant safety is a key design factor for the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port. Its body incorporates the Reinforced Impact Safety Evolution architecture from Mitsubishi, which applies high-rigidity construction with energy-absorbing crumple zones. This system is designed to dissipate impact forces and protect passengers during collisions from multiple directions.

The 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port is fitted with a seven-airbag system, including front, side, curtain, and a driver’s knee airbag. These systems work together with the vehicle’s body structure to reduce the risk of injury during accidents. Attention to passive safety design ensures a strong baseline of protection across all trims.

Standard Safety Technology

Beyond structural measures, the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port integrates multiple advanced driver-assistance systems. Forward Collision Mitigation uses both radar and camera technology to help detect vehicles or pedestrians in the vehicle’s path. The system can warn the driver and, in certain circumstances, apply braking to reduce the severity of an impact.

Lane Departure Warning monitors lane markings and provides alerts if the vehicle unintentionally drifts. Automatic High Beam control adjusts the headlight beam for visibility depending on surrounding light conditions, while rain-sensing wipers automatically activate to maintain clear sightlines during precipitation. These features are included as standard across all trims, reinforcing the model’s commitment to driver awareness and roadway safety.

Exterior Styling and Functional Details

The exterior of the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port incorporates the Mitsubishi Dynamic Shield design language, with a bold black radiator grille at the front. Its profile is defined by a wedge-shaped body, strong character lines, and a high beltline that conveys stability. The rear is distinguished by upright styling with T-shaped tail lamps, creating a broad shoulder line and enhancing visibility.

Standard heated power-adjustable mirrors provide convenience during winter weather. Higher trims, beginning with SE, add in-mirror turn-signal indicators and power-folding capability, improving safety during lane changes and parking. The overall exterior form emphasizes functionality while maintaining a modern crossover stance.

Interior Comfort and Practicality

Inside the cabin, the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port is arranged for both driver focus and passenger comfort. The dashboard design is horizontal, with gloss black and silver-painted HVAC controls and accents. Grained soft padding extends across the dashboard and door panels, creating a refined surface finish.

Certain trims, starting at LE, feature a leather-wrapped steering wheel and gearshift. Convenience is enhanced by the One-Touch Start system, while the ECO driver indicator assists with efficient driving habits. The rear seats are configured with a 60:40 split design to increase cargo flexibility. This layout balances passenger space with utility for transporting larger items without compromising cabin usability.

Connectivity and Integrated Technology

Technology integration is consistent across the model range. Base trims are equipped with a 7-inch display audio unit, while higher trims receive an 8-inch Smartphone-link Display Audio system. The larger unit is compatible with both Apple CarPlay® and Android Auto™, ensuring streamlined smartphone integration for navigation, media, and communication.

SE trims and above also include the FAST-Key passive entry system of Mitsubishi, which allows doors to be unlocked by touch without removing the key fob from a pocket or bag. Automatic climate control is standard across the lineup, complementing the inclusion of rain-sensing wipers for added convenience.

Handling and Suspension Tuning

The 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port is engineered to deliver balanced handling and ride comfort. Its suspension consists of MacPherson® struts at the front and a multi-link system at the rear. Both front and rear sections are equipped with sway bars to reduce body roll. Gas-charged shock absorbers and coil springs at all four corners further enhance ride quality and control.

With a relatively low curb weight and compact proportions, the vehicle is designed for agile maneuvering in city environments as well as stability on uneven terrain. Active Stability Control helps maintain grip during sudden inputs or slippery conditions by regulating engine and braking force. Hill Start Assist applies brake pressure during uphill starts to prevent rollback, adding to driver confidence on steep gradients.

 

Fuel Economy and Efficiency Measures

Mitsubishi prioritized efficiency throughout the design of the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port. The Electric Power Steering replaces hydraulic systems to reduce parasitic drag on the engine, improving responsiveness and fuel economy. Combined with aerodynamic refinements, optimized engine performance, and lightweight construction, these measures contribute to strong fuel efficiency ratings.

The 2.0-liter engine achieves an EPA-estimated 23 miles per gallon in the city and 29 on the highway, with a combined 26 mpg. The 2.4-liter engine variant records 23 mpg city and 28 mpg highway, with a combined 25 mpg. These figures highlight the ability of the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port to balance capable performance with efficient operation.

Customization and Equipment Options

Drivers seeking tailored features can select from a variety of accessory packages. Options include weather-focused upgrades with rubber mats and cargo trays, exterior trim enhancements in black with red or chrome accents, and illumination upgrades with LED interior bulbs and tailgate lighting. Additional value-focused packages combine protective equipment, bumper guards, and roadside kits.

Other available accessories include roof rack crossbars, spoilers, body graphics, and interior enhancements such as floor illumination. This wide selection of equipment enables buyers to configure the 2024 Mitsubishi Outlander Sport to match their personal preferences or specific driving requirements.
